I’m attempting my first top-down cardigan and having a problem with understanding something I need to do. The set-up row (WS): P1, PM, P12, PM, P38, PM,P12, PM, P1. But then, the next row(RS) and the increase row (RS) confuse me. They both have directions to …K1, M1L; *[K to 1 st before marker, M1R, K1, SM, K1, M1L]; repeat from * twice (that’s three times on the increase row). My problem is with the part where it says K to 1 st before marker–after I’ve done that the first time, I don’t have markers in that section, if I did the set up row correctly. :eyes: Please help!

you knit one, m1L; knit 11 (to one stitch before the next marker; then m1R, k1, sm, k1, m1L
repeating from the * you knit 36 to reach one before the next marker…m1R, k1, sm, k1, m1L

and repeat again, this time knitting 10 to reach 1 before the next marker…

You put the markers on the needle, not the sts, that way they’ll travel up the knitting with you.
